Navigation

    Logo
    • Register
    • Login
    • Search
    • Recent
    • Tags
    • Unread
    • Categories
    • Unreplied
    • Popular
    • GitHub
    • Docu
    • Hilfe
    1. Home
    2. Deutsch
    3. Einsteigerfragen
    4. [erledigt] Parser Goldpreis passt nicht

    NEWS

    • Neuer Blog: Fotos und Eindrücke aus Solingen

    • ioBroker@Smart Living Forum Solingen, 14.06. - Agenda added

    • ioBroker goes Matter ... Matter Adapter in Stable

    [erledigt] Parser Goldpreis passt nicht

    This topic has been deleted. Only users with topic management privileges can see it.
    • Homoran
      Homoran Global Moderator Administrators @Cinimod last edited by

      @cinimod sagte in [erledigt] Parser Goldpreis passt nicht:

      ergibt aber 154 Treffer ... ist vermutlich dann nicht von langer Dauer.

      Deswegen muss man alles sehen um ein eindeutiges RegEx zu erstellen.

      Wie war der aktuelle Wert beim Auszug des Quelltextes?

      Cinimod 1 Reply Last reply Reply Quote 0
      • Cinimod
        Cinimod Most Active @Homoran last edited by Cinimod

        @homoran ja darin liegt ja die schwierigkeit 😊
        2.808,38

        Dann brauchst du nen größeren ausschnitt oder zwingend den gesamten Quelltext?

        Homoran E 3 Replies Last reply Reply Quote 0
        • Homoran
          Homoran Global Moderator Administrators @Cinimod last edited by

          @cinimod sagte in [erledigt] Parser Goldpreis passt nicht:

          @homoran ja darin liegt ja die schwierigkeit 😊
          2.808,38

          Dann brauchst du nen größeren ausschnitt oder zwingend den gesamten Quelltext?

          hab in der Zwischenzeit jetzt mit 2909... versucht
          me-push-no[^\d]+([\d.,]+)

          stay tuned

          1 Reply Last reply Reply Quote 0
          • Homoran
            Homoran Global Moderator Administrators @Cinimod last edited by

            @cinimod sagte in [erledigt] Parser Goldpreis passt nicht:

            2808,38

            der ist auf der Seite nicht zu sehen

            Cinimod 1 Reply Last reply Reply Quote 0
            • Cinimod
              Cinimod Most Active @Homoran last edited by

              @homoran Das war aus dem Auszug als ich dir den Quelltext in dem Spoiler geschickt hatte. aber in €

              Homoran 2 Replies Last reply Reply Quote 0
              • Homoran
                Homoran Global Moderator Administrators @Cinimod last edited by

                @cinimod sagte in [erledigt] Parser Goldpreis passt nicht:

                @homoran Das war aus dem Auszug als ich dir den Quelltext in dem Spoiler geschickt hatte. aber in €

                alkes gut, habs gerade gesehen als2.808,38

                Cinimod 1 Reply Last reply Reply Quote 0
                • E
                  exmerci @Cinimod last edited by

                  Wow. So viele Antworten in so kurzer Zeit. Das muss ich mir erstmal durchlesen.
                  Ehrlich gesagt beschäftige ich mich heute das erste mal mit dem Parser und RegEx.
                  Nehmen wollte ich den Wert von hier: https://www.goldpreis.de/
                  Gibt aber auch eine Menge andere Seiten.
                  Danke erstmal an alle. Ich habe gedacht das @Cinimod es noch laufen hat und mir eine kurze Lösung geben könnte, damit ich nicht extra RegEx wegen eines Wertes lernen müsste. Aber wenn's so ist, sei's drum.

                  1 Reply Last reply Reply Quote 0
                  • Cinimod
                    Cinimod Most Active @Homoran last edited by

                    @homoran

                    Perfekt so geht es! Dennnoch werd ich wohl nie vestehen wie es geht 🤔

                    Homoran 1 Reply Last reply Reply Quote 0
                    • Homoran
                      Homoran Global Moderator Administrators @Cinimod last edited by

                      @cinimod -no-[^\d]+([\d.,]+)[^i]+it"\>E

                      probiers mal.

                      E Cinimod 2 Replies Last reply Reply Quote 0
                      • Homoran
                        Homoran Global Moderator Administrators last edited by

                        Da ist allerdings ein Tausendertrennzeichen drin.
                        Das sollte in der aktuellen Version des Adapters abgefangen werdrn.

                        Klappt das?

                        1 Reply Last reply Reply Quote 0
                        • E
                          exmerci @Homoran last edited by

                          @homoran sagte in [erledigt] Parser Goldpreis passt nicht:

                          -no-[^\d]+([\d.,]+)[^i]+it">E

                          Ist das jetzt von dieser URL: https://www.finanzen.net/rohstoffe/goldpreis ?

                          Homoran Cinimod 2 Replies Last reply Reply Quote 0
                          • Homoran
                            Homoran Global Moderator Administrators @exmerci last edited by

                            @exmerci sagte in [erledigt] Parser Goldpreis passt nicht:

                            Ist das jetzt von dieser URL:

                            keine Ahnung!
                            das ist für xen Quelltext der hier vorhin gepostet wurde

                            1 Reply Last reply Reply Quote 0
                            • Homoran
                              Homoran Global Moderator Administrators @Cinimod last edited by

                              @cinimod sagte in [erledigt] Parser Goldpreis passt nicht:

                              Dennnoch werd ich wohl nie vestehen wie es geht

                              Screenshot_20250213-150210_Firefox.jpg

                              noch Fragen?

                              1 Reply Last reply Reply Quote 0
                              • Cinimod
                                Cinimod Most Active @exmerci last edited by

                                @exmerci sagte in [erledigt] Parser Goldpreis passt nicht:

                                @homoran sagte in [erledigt] Parser Goldpreis passt nicht:

                                -no-[^\d]+([\d.,]+)[^i]+it">E

                                Ist das jetzt von dieser URL: https://www.finanzen.net/rohstoffe/goldpreis ?

                                Ja das ist es !

                                1 Reply Last reply Reply Quote 0
                                • Cinimod
                                  Cinimod Most Active @Homoran last edited by

                                  @homoran sagte in [erledigt] Parser Goldpreis passt nicht:

                                  -no-[^\d]+([\d.,]+)[^i]+it">E

                                  Passt perfekt, nur ein treffer 👌

                                  Homoran 1 Reply Last reply Reply Quote 0
                                  • Homoran
                                    Homoran Global Moderator Administrators @Cinimod last edited by

                                    @cinimod sagte in [erledigt] Parser Goldpreis passt nicht:

                                    nur ein treffer

                                    das ist ja Sinn der Sache!

                                    Was kann ich dir da noch erklären?

                                    Cinimod E 2 Replies Last reply Reply Quote 0
                                    • Cinimod
                                      Cinimod Most Active @Homoran last edited by

                                      @homoran

                                      Ehrlich gesagt ist das alles ziemlich Chinesisch für mich. Du hast es ja entschlüsselt, aber verstanden hab ich quasi nix davon.

                                      Ich muss mir das wohl mal Stück für Stück er-googlen, man muss ja erstmal die Befehle kennen die man zur Verfügung hat, hat du vielleicht ne gute Seite dazu ?

                                      Homoran 1 Reply Last reply Reply Quote 0
                                      • Homoran
                                        Homoran Global Moderator Administrators @Cinimod last edited by Homoran

                                        @cinimod sagte in [erledigt] Parser Goldpreis passt nicht:

                                        aber verstanden hab ich quasi nix davon.

                                        dann müssen wir das ändern!

                                        ich versuche es mal:
                                        ich kopiere den Quelltext bei regex101.com rein
                                        dann suche ich den Wert um den es geht, indem ich diesen in das Feld für den RegEx eingebe.
                                        Hoffentlich gibt es diesen nur einmal.

                                        Screenshot_20250213-193402_Firefox.jpg

                                        Dann sehe ich mir die Gegend an, die vor der gesuchten Zahl steht und versuche eine (ziemlich) eindeutige Stelle zu finden.
                                        hier erstmal das -no-
                                        von da aus überspringen wir alls bis zur ersten Ziffer [^\d]+ (^=kein \d=digit [ ]+ = davon viele)

                                        Screenshot_20250213-193845_Firefox.jpg

                                        jetzt kommt die Gruppe mit dem gewünschten Ergebnis ([\d.,]+) ( ( ) = gewünschtes Ergebnis, [ ]=bestehend aus, \d=digit , . Komma, Punkt und natürlich ggf. viele = + )

                                        Aber es gibt immer noch 2 Fundstellen.
                                        Dann sucht man noch eine eindeutige Stelle dahinter, in duesem Fall EUR und pirschen uns genau wie zu Beginn dahin.

                                        [^i]+it"\>E
                                        Springen bis zum i dann den String it">E und sicherheitshalber das > escapen mit \> damit es nicht als "Größer" fehlinterpretiert wird

                                        Voila
                                        Screenshot_20250213-194833_Firefox.jpg

                                        nur noch ein Treffer!
                                        fertig!

                                        Cinimod 1 Reply Last reply Reply Quote 1
                                        • E
                                          exmerci @Homoran last edited by

                                          @homoran Super klasse. Habe gerade auch mal ein wenig herumprobiert. Fängt an Spass zu machen, aber es braucht noch Zeit bis ich das richtig verstehe. Aber das ist erstmal genau das, was ich brauche. Danke.

                                          1 Reply Last reply Reply Quote 0
                                          • Cinimod
                                            Cinimod Most Active @Homoran last edited by Cinimod

                                            @homoran

                                            Vielen Dank für die tolle Beschreibung, jetzt wird nen Schuh draus. Da kann ich sicherlich mal Hilfreich drauf zurück greifen 👏

                                            Ich glaube da versuche ich mich doch gleich mal an einem weiteren Objekt 😓

                                            EDIT: Hat geklappt, war aber zugegebenermaßen ziemlich ähnlich 😎

                                            Schön das wir das Thema noch mal aufgegriffen haben ☝

                                            1 Reply Last reply Reply Quote 0
                                            • First post
                                              Last post

                                            Support us

                                            ioBroker
                                            Community Adapters
                                            Donate

                                            956
                                            Online

                                            31.9k
                                            Users

                                            80.1k
                                            Topics

                                            1.3m
                                            Posts

                                            3
                                            25
                                            862
                                            Loading More Posts
                                            • Oldest to Newest
                                            • Newest to Oldest
                                            • Most Votes
                                            Reply
                                            • Reply as topic
                                            Log in to reply
                                            Community
                                            Impressum | Datenschutz-Bestimmungen | Nutzungsbedingungen
                                            The ioBroker Community 2014-2023
                                            logo